We developed a new facile method for the preparation of temperature-responsive cell culture surfaces (TRCS) by photo-polymerization of N-isopropylacrylamide using a surface-immobilized photoinitiator. In the first step, thioxanthone groups, which served as the photoinitiator, were directly formed on polystyrene culture dish surfaces (TX-PSt). Second, poly(N-isopropylacrylamide) (PIPAAm) was grafted onto the TX-PSt surfaces (PIPAAm-TX-PSt) by using the visible light or light-emitting diode irradiation-induced surfaceinitiated polymerization method. By optimizing the amount of grafted PIPAAm, the resulting PIPAAm-TX-PSt successfully exhibited characteristics of a TRCS. In addition, a striped micropatterned polyacrylamide area was successively formed on the photoirradiated PIPAAm-TX-PSt surface by using a chromium photomask. These results show that temperature- responsive cell culture surfaces can be prepared through this new method.
